The Chestnut-throated Monal-Partridge (Tetraophasis obscurus) is a bird species documented in the AviList Global Avian Checklist. It belongs to the family Phasianidae (Partridges, Pheasants, Grouse, and Allies) in the order Galliformes.

Range: alpine mountain slopes of northeastern TibetRange summary from AviList, in English.

Taxonomic history

First described as
Lophophorus obscurus
Described by
(Verreaux, JP, 1869)
Type locality
'Eastern Tibet,' type from Mupin, Szechuan.
Original description
Nouvelles Archives du Muséum d'Histoire Naturelle de Paris, Bulletin 5, fasc.4 p.33 pl.6
